- Donoho enjoys a record of 100 percent acceptance of its students into college
- the past 3 graduating classes have received scholarship offers averaging in excess of 2.4 million dollars per year
- Nearly 12 percent of all Donoho graduates have been National Merit Finalists, Semifinalists, or Commended students. Over the past ten years, the Donoho School has had more National Merit Scholar Finalists than the total of all other Calhoun County schools combined. The Class of '08 has two National Merit Finalists.
- The academic facilities are designed to accommodate the college preparatory program and accentuate the learning environment.
